What equals 1050 in multiplication?

Mathematics
2 answers:
kakasveta [241]4 years ago
8 0
There is multiple possibilities:

<span>1050 equals 1 times 1050

1050 equals 2 times 525

1050 equals 3 times 350

1050 equals 5 times 210

1050 equals 6 times 175

1050 equals 7 times 150

1050 equals 10 times 105

1050 equals 14 times 75

1050 equals 15 times 70

1050 equals 21 times 50

1050 equals 25 times 42

1050 equals 30 times 35

1050 equals 35 times 30

1050 equals 42 times 25

1050 equals 50 times 21

1050 equals 70 times 15

1050 equals 75 times 14

1050 equals 105 times 10

1050 equals 150 times 7

1050 equals 175 times 6

1050 equals 210 times 5

1050 equals 350 times 3

1050 equals 525 times 2

1050 equals 1050 times 1</span>

Which of the binomials below is a factor of this trinomial x^2-12x+35?
Novay_Z [31]

Answer:

A.

Step-by-step explanation:

The trinomial x^2-12x+35 is of the form x^2+bx+c. Then, it can be factored by searching two numbers that added are -12 and multiplied are 35. Those numbers are -7 and -5. Then,

x^2-12x+35 = (x-7)(x-5)

So, the answer is A.
